His mother Eva Kunene nee Ngcobo was a teacher and his father Mdabuli Albert Kunene a labourerHe grew up at Amahlongwa on the KwaZulu-Natal South Coast and attended primary school there and later Kwa-ahluzingcondo High. He earned a teaching certificate at Maphumulo Teachers Training College and an MA at the University of Natal and continued his study of Zulu poetry at the School of Oriental and African Studies. Kunene championed African oral traditions conveying their inherent value in his writings which were originally in Zulu before being translated into other languages.
